The Moon Reversed and The Lovers Tarot Cards Combination in Career and Finances

The Moon Reversed and The Lovers Tarot Cards Combination in a career and finance reading can signify a period of confusion and uncertainty regarding cardinal decisions.
The Moon Reversed indicates that the individual may be experiencing feelings of anxiety, fear, and confusion, making it difficult to see things clearly.
This can lead to hesitation and indecisiveness in making important career and financial decisions.
The Lovers Tarot Card means that there may be a difficult choice to make, which may involve weighing the options between personal desires and practical considerations.
For example, if a person is considering a job offer in a different city, this combination may suggest that they are experiencing conflicting emotions about the move.
On one hand, the new opportunity may be very appealing, but on the other hand, they may be hesitant to leave behind their current job, family, and friends.
This can create a state of confusion and indecisiveness, making it difficult to make a final decision.
Another example may be a business decision that requires a choice between taking a risk or playing it safe.
This combination may indicate that the individual is feeling uncertain and hesitant about taking the risk, even though it may potentially lead to greater financial gain.
In conclusion, The Moon Reversed and The Lovers Tarot Cards Combination in a career and finance reading can indicate a period of confusion and uncertainty regarding important decisions.
The individual may be experiencing conflicting emotions, making it difficult to weigh the pros and cons of a decision.
It is important to take the time to reflect and gather information before making a final decision.

Description and Symbolism of The Lovers Tarot Card:
The Lovers is one of the major arcana cards in the Tarot deck, typically depicted as a man and woman standing beneath an angel or cupid.
The card represents the theme of love, but it also carries a deeper meaning that goes beyond romantic love.
The couple on the card represents Adam and Eve in the Garden of Eden, as well as the union of opposites.
The man represents the conscious mind, while the woman represents the unconscious mind.
The tree behind them symbolizes the Tree of Knowledge, and the serpent represents temptation and the duality of good and evil.
The angel or cupid above them represents higher guidance, divine love, and a connection to spirituality.
The Lovers card also signifies choices and decisions, indicating that the person drawing the card may be facing a difficult decision between two paths, such as following their heart or their head.
The Lovers card can represent a union between two people or a connection between a person and their higher self.
It can also signify the need to integrate opposing aspects of oneself to achieve balance and wholeness.
TL;DR, the Lovers card is a powerful symbol of love, unity, and choice, reminding us that every decision we make can have a profound impact on our lives and our spiritual growth.
